About

Masami Ashida is a scholar working on Molecular Biology, Surgery and Cancer Research. According to data from OpenAlex, Masami Ashida has authored 13 papers receiving a total of 527 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 4 papers in Surgery and 4 papers in Cancer Research. Recurrent topics in Masami Ashida's work include Epigenetics and DNA Methylation (4 papers), RNA modifications and cancer (3 papers) and Cancer-related molecular mechanisms research (3 papers). Masami Ashida is often cited by papers focused on Epigenetics and DNA Methylation (4 papers), RNA modifications and cancer (3 papers) and Cancer-related molecular mechanisms research (3 papers). Masami Ashida collaborates with scholars based in Japan and Slovakia. Masami Ashida's co-authors include Hiromu Suzuki, Reo Maruyama, Masanori Nojima, Masahiro Kai, Eiichiro Yamamoto, Minoru Toyota, Kohzoh Imai, Takashi Tokino, Yasuhisa Shinomura and Tamotsu Sugai and has published in prestigious journals such as Scientific Reports, The American Journal of Gastroenterology and European Urology.
